Learning & Development Specialist
About the job
- Develop end-to-end learning curricula that address organizational goals, skill gaps, and competency frameworks across all career levels.
- Design modular learning paths, including foundational, intermediate, and advanced courses, enabling progressive skill development.
- Create standardized templates for course materials, ensuring consistency and quality across all learning programs.
- Incorporate diverse learning methodologies, such as microlearning, blended learning, experiential learning, and simulation-based learning.
- Develop role-specific curricula for technical, functional, leadership, and compliance training programs.
- Embed competency frameworks and key performance indicators (KPIs) into course objectives, ensuring measurable learning outcomes.
- Map learning objectives to business outcomes, ensuring curricula directly support organizational strategies.
- Design onboarding curricula to accelerate new hire productivity and integration into company culture.
- Integrate DEI (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ion) principles into learning content to promote an inclusive workplace.
- Develop certification programs with assessments to validate learner competencies and promote professional growth.
- Curate digital learning resources, such as videos, podcasts, articles, and interactive modules, to complement traditional training.
- Design e-learning courses using authoring tools (e.g., Articulate, Captivate) with interactive content like quizzes, videos, and simulations.
- Develop learning personas to ensure curricula meet the diverse needs of learners with different backgrounds and experience levels.
- Partner with Subject Matter Experts (SMEs) to source content and ensure technical accuracy of learning materials.
- Develop microlearning modules for quick, on-demand knowledge delivery.
- Collaborate with LMS administrators to ensure curricula are structured and accessible within the learning platform.
- Create learning toolkits and job aids, supporting on-the-job learning and knowledge retention.
